Understanding the Conversion

Converting 33.6 mm to inches is a straightforward process that involves understanding the relationship between the millimeter and inch units of measurement.

A millimeter is a metric unit commonly used to measure small lengths, while inches are part of the imperial system, more familiar in the United States and other countries.

To convert millimeters to inches, you can use the conversion factor that 1 inch is equal to 25.4 millimeters.

To perform the conversion, you simply divide the number of millimeters by 25.4.

In this case, dividing 33.6 mm by 25.4 gives you approximately 1.32 inches.
